The focus of this book is on the art and work of the poet-painter Isaac Rosenberg and his Whitechapel contemporaries, including David Bomberg, Mark Gertler, Jacob Kramer, Bernard Meninsky and Clare Winsten, and the writers John Rodker, Joseph Leftwich and Stephen Winsten. Their artworks and writing highlight the the great debate of their generation provoked by the experience of the First World War: modernism vs. tradition.
